How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Flatwoods?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Flatwoods Studio Apartments | $1,633 | $1,450 | $2,000 |
| Flatwoods 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,088 | $550 | $3,350 |
| Flatwoods 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,337 | $470 | $4,150 |
| Flatwoods 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,672 | $727 | $3,500 |
| Flatwoods 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,444 | $1,179 | $3,500 |
